首页 > 解决方案 > 使用第 4 层 nginx 负载均衡器的多个站点

问题描述

我正在使用 NGINX 第 4 层负载均衡器,我不想使用第 7 层。

这是我当前适用于单个网站的配置文件。

stream {
    upstream backend {
        server 10.10.10.10;
    }
    server {
        listen 80;
        proxy_pass backend;
    }
}

events {}

现在我想部署多个网站并为每个网站使用不同的域。我在服务器块内尝试过server_name mydomain.com,但它说,server_name is not suuporeted here.

如何为不同的域名指向不同的后端?

标签: nginxserverload-balancingreverse-proxy

解决方案


推荐阅读